Abstract

The utility model provides a two board skis relates to skis technical field. Wherein the two-board snowboard comprises a face board layer, two fiberglass layers, a laminated wood core board layer, a bottom board layer, and ABS strips and steel rims. The panel layer, one of the two glass fiber layers, the laminated wood core plate layer, the other of the two glass fiber layers and the bottom plate layer are sequentially arranged. The ABS strips are bonded to the sides of the laminated wood core layer. The steel edge is jointed to the side edge of the bottom plate layer. The embodiment of the utility model provides a promote the whole motion performance of skis through multilayer structure, and have fine intensity and antitorque performance. The bottom plate adopts the high-molecular polyethylene compound IS TT 7700, which IS beneficial to improving the resistance reduction performance of the snowboard bottom plate and has good practical significance.

The invention will be described in further detail with reference to the following detailed description and accompanying drawings:
as shown in fig. 1 to 4, the embodiment of the present invention provides a two-board snowboard, which comprises a panel layer 1, two glass fiber layers 2, a laminated wood core layer 3, a bottom board layer 4, and ABS strips and steel edges;
the panel layer, one of the two glass fiber layers, the laminated wood core layer, the other of the two glass fiber layers and the bottom plate layer are sequentially arranged;
the ABS strips are joined to the sides of the laminated wood core layer; the steel edge is jointed to the side edge of the bottom plate layer. Preferably, the material of the bottom plate layer IS a high molecular weight polyethylene compound IS TT 7700. In other embodiments, other existing materials may be used for the floor layer, and the present invention is not limited thereto. The material of panel layer is current high strength plastic, its specific model the utility model discloses do not do the injecive.
In particular, the laminate core panel comprises a plurality of beech layers and a plurality of aspen layers. Preferably, a plurality of said beech layers and a plurality of said poplar layers are spaced apart along the width of the ski. In this embodiment, an epoxy adhesive layer is further provided between the laminated wood core board and the glass fiber layer. The glass fibers are bonded on the laminated wood core board through the epoxy resin, so that the laminated wood core board has good bonding strength. In other embodiments, other existing adhesives may be used for bonding, and the invention is not limited to the specific type of adhesive.
On the basis of the above embodiment, the present invention provides an optional embodiment, wherein the double-board snowboard further comprises a glass fiber reinforced block; the glass fiber reinforcement is bonded between the laminated wood core layer and the other of the two fiberglass layers.
As shown in fig. 2 to 4, on the basis of the above embodiments, the present invention provides an alternative embodiment, wherein the length of the snowboard with two skis is 1600mm, the width is 100mm, the height of the arch is 6mm, the height of the head of the snowboard is 48mm, and the height of the tail of the snowboard is 48mm. Preferably, the side edge of the double-board snowboard has a minimum width of 68mm and a chord length 1396mm.
Specifically, the arch, the board head warpage and the board tail warpage are formed by an extrusion molding process.
